小伙伴关心的问题:迅雷刚开始下载很快但逐渐的变慢(迅雷下载现在为什么这么慢),本文通过数据整理汇集了迅雷刚开始下载很快但逐渐的变慢(迅雷下载现在为什么这么慢)相关信息,下面一起看看。

迅雷刚开始下载很快但逐渐的变慢(迅雷下载现在为什么这么慢)

这是在下载种子吧。BT下载的原理是把下载的文件分块,然后去网上搜索持有这些分块的人,有哪个分块就下哪个分块,最后所有分块下载完拼接成完整文件。例如文件分成10块,去网上搜1到10块,发现有用户B持有6到9号块,用户A持有1到3号块,那就先从B用户下6到9块和从A用户下1到3块。

能搜索到的用户大部分是没下完的,他们只持有部分文件块,因为下完的就关了客户端你就搜索不到了对吧。那么就会出现已经持有的搜索块会被下载越来越多,同理提供上传的也越来越多,你开始下载的时候是不挑块的,有就下载,表现出来就是在下载的最开始,这些块快速被下载下来,然后你的下载速度嗖嗖的。等到这些热门块下载完,那些缺少的冷门块就得等全部下载完的用户打开客户端,而且正好被你搜索到的时候你才能下载了,这是个碰运气的操作。越到下载后面下载文件块的可选范围越小,文件块也越冷门,自然下载慢了。

普通的HTTP/FTP下载后期下载慢则是另外一种情况。单线程下载速度比较慢,下载软件同样会把文件分块,然后从服务器请求不同的分块实现多线程下载。例如10线程就把文件均匀分成10份,从这10个地方开始下载。下载速度肯定有快有慢,如果分块1下载完成了,就找没下载完的分块2,把这个分块从中间拆成两半,然后下载。以此类推保证一直有10个线程同时在下。但是这个分块是有最小限制的,到文件快下载结束的时候分块已经不能再切割了,所有下载线程就从10逐步降低到1,看起来就是现在速度越来越慢,但最后基本能下载成功。

注意:下载的进度条是已下载块比上所有下载块,并不是文件下载到哪部分了。

总的来说:种子和磁力链接这种BT下载是一次性拆好块了,不能保证每一块下载成功。HTTP/FTP是在下载过程中不断拆块,但是大多数情况下都能下载成功。

最终体现在下载软件里的现象就是前面下载快,后面就越来越慢了

更多迅雷刚开始下载很快但逐渐的变慢(迅雷下载现在为什么这么慢)相关信息请关注本站,本文仅仅做为展示!